Understanding the Fundamentals of Agile Supply Chain Management
The Undergraduate Certificate in Building Agile Supply Chain Capabilities provides students with a comprehensive understanding of the principles and practices of agile supply chain management. This includes the ability to analyze complex supply chain networks, identify potential risks and bottlenecks, and develop effective strategies to mitigate them. By leveraging real-world case studies, such as the implementation of agile supply chain practices at companies like Amazon and Walmart, students gain valuable insights into the practical applications of these concepts. For instance, Amazon's use of data analytics and machine learning to optimize its supply chain operations has enabled the company to respond quickly to changes in demand and reduce its delivery times. Similarly, Walmart's adoption of agile supply chain practices has allowed the company to improve its inventory management and reduce its logistics costs.

Real-World Case Studies and Success Stories
The Undergraduate Certificate in Building Agile Supply Chain Capabilities is backed by a wealth of real-world case studies and success stories, demonstrating the tangible benefits of agile supply chain management in practice. For instance, a study on the implementation of agile supply chain practices at the fashion retailer, Zara, highlights the company's ability to respond quickly to changing fashion trends and reduce its inventory levels. Similarly, a case study on the pharmaceutical company, Pfizer, demonstrates how the company's adoption of agile supply chain practices has enabled it to improve its supply chain visibility and reduce its logistics costs. These success stories not only illustrate the potential of agile supply chain management to drive business growth and competitiveness but also provide students with valuable insights into the challenges and opportunities associated with implementing these practices in real-world settings.
